2834 South Glen Ave Glenwood Springs Colorado
Located in Glenwood Springs, Frontier Lodge is in the mountains, within a 5-minute drive of Roaring Fork River and Valley View Hospital. The front desk is staffed during limited hours. Free self parking is available onsite.